AMBLESIDE is a small extended detached house of 115m², built sometime between 1976 and 1982, which could now be worth an estimated £318,910. It was last sold for £325,000 in May 2022, which was around 15% above the average May 2022 detached price in the South Holland local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was February 2022, where the current energy rating was C, and the potential energy rating was A.

AMBLESIDE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the South Holland local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two AMBLESIDE sales from January 2007 and May 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the January 2007 sale was for 3%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 3% below the HPI over time, until the May 2022 sale, where it rises to 15%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 15% above the HPI.

What might AMBLESIDE be worth now?

AMBLESIDE might now be worth an estimated £318,910.

This is based on house price deflation of 1.9%, between May 2022 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the South Holland local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 1.9% deflationary decrease is applied to the most recent sale price for AMBLESIDE of £325,000 on 30th May 2022. For the value to have decreased from £325,000 to £318,910 over the three years and three months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of AMBLESIDE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the South Holland local authority area.
  • The May 2022 sale price of £325,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of AMBLESIDE has not materially changed since May 2022.

AMBLESIDE: Plot and Title Map

AMBLESIDE sits on a plot of roughly 0.266 of an acre, or 1,075m². The below map shows the location of AMBLESIDE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of AMBLESIDE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
